Vehicle travelling control method and system

The invention discloses a vehicle travelling control method and system, and relates to the technical field of automatic control. Multiple road images at different angles in front of a vehicle are obtained in real time from cameras arranged on different positions of the vehicle, effective road images dead ahead the vehicle are obtained after processing of the images, lane line information is recognized from the road images dead ahead the vehicle, the deviation angle and the deviation distance between the current vehicle traveling direction and a required lane line are calculated, and the vehicle is further controlled to travel according to the deviation angle and the deviation distance. Complex formula calculations can be avoided, efficiency is improved, missed information can be obtained according to actual images, accuracy is further improved, the scheme is simple and efficient, the control is accurate and free of limiting of application scenes, images at multiple angles can be obtained conveniently under the complex conditions that many vehicles are on roads, parallel line travelling occurs frequently, the roads are not standard, the vehicle speed is high and the like, adaptability to multiple scenes is higher, and automatic control over the vehicles can be achieved better.

Method and system for controlling air-conditioner

The invention discloses a method for controlling an air-conditioner. The method includes the steps that A, the operating mode of the air-conditioner is detected in real time; B, when the air-conditioner is in a refrigeration mode or in a dehumidification mode, the indoor environment temperature and the first indoor environment humidification of the air-conditioner are collected, and the operating time of the air-conditioner in the refrigeration mode or in the dehumidification mode is counted; C, when the operating time of the air-conditioner in the refrigeration mode or in the dehumidification mode reaches first preset time, whether the judging conditions that the first indoor environment humidification is larger than first preset humidification and the indoor environment temperature belongs to a first preset temperature interval can be met at the same time or not is judged, if yes, the step D is executed, and if not, the step A is executed; D, the operating maximum frequency of a compressor of the air-conditioner is set to be a first frequency, and the current operating frequency of the compressor of the air-conditioner is lowered according to the first frequency. The invention further discloses a system for controlling the air-conditioner. By means of the method and system for controlling the air-conditioner, the maximum operating frequency of the compressor of the air-conditioner is lowered, and condensation is prevented.

Axial eddy current damper based on spiral transmission method

The invention relates to a large axial eddy current damper manufactured through a spiral transmission method. The axial eddy current damper based on the spiral transmission method comprises a spiral pair transmission assembly and a rotary eddy current damping generator. The rotary eddy current damping generator comprises an upper disc and a lower disc which are consistent in size, are vertically parallel and are made of magneto-conductive materials, wherein a rotary disc which is parallel with the upper disc and is made of electricity-conductive materials or magneto-conductive materials is arranged between the upper disc and the lower disc, the rotary disc is installed on the spiral pair transmission assembly and rotates along with the spiral pair transmission assembly, a plurality of pairs of magnets are further arranged between the upper disc and the lower disc, and the opposite magnetic poles of an upper magnet and a lower magnet of each pair of magnets are opposite in polarity. According to the axial eddy current damper based on the spiral transmission method, axial movement of a controlled structure is converted into the rotary movement of an inner structure of the damper to be controlled through a spiral pair, the control efficiency is largely improved, and the ratio between the damping force of the axial eddy current damper and the self weight is improved to the level equal to that of a viscous fluid damper or higher level.

Method and device for realizing state machine

The invention discloses a method and a device for realizing a state machine. The main technical scheme of the method comprises the following steps of: determining the currently generated event and the current state of the state machine; searching a corresponding relationship between a predetermined state and a predetermined event with a response relationship and judging whether the response relationship exists between the currently generated event and the current state of the state machine or not; if the response relationship exists between the currently generated event and the current state of the state machine, determining a processing function identifier and a switched next state corresponding to the current state of the state machine and the currently generated event according to a processing function identifier and a switched next state corresponding to the predetermined state and the predetermined event with the response relationship, and controlling the state machine to jump tothe determined next state after a processing function corresponding to the determined processing function identifier is successfully executed; and if the response relationship does not exist between the currently generated event and the current state of the state machine, controlling the state machine to keep the current state. The state machine is realized by the technical scheme; state switching efficiency is improved; and easy maintenance is achieved.

Cradle head control method based on mobile phone and built-in gravity sensor

The invention discloses a cradle head control method based on a mobile phone and a built-in gravity sensor. The cradle head control method comprises the following steps of: (1) establishing a three-dimensional coordinate system for the built-in gravity sensor of the mobile phone; (2) recording a current position of the mobile phone and a remote cradle head position, and establishing a corresponding relationship between the current position of the mobile phone and the remote cradle head position; (3) setting a sampling interval, and regularly sampling a parameter value of the built-in gravity sensor; (4) calculating changes (including horizontal and vertical angle offsets) of the current position of the mobile phone and a position of the mobile phone at a previous sampling time according to the sampling value; (5) inputting the horizontal and vertical angle offsets into a cradle head control command generating module; (6) executing an integration calculation on each input time positionparameter of the mobile phone by the cradle head control command generating module, and generating a remote cradle head control command according to a remote cradle head control protocol; and (7) inputting the remote cradle head control command into a control command output queue, and transmitting a control command to a remote cradle head control unit through a network according to a command transmission policy to realize the control. According to the cradle head control method disclosed by the invention, the mobile phone is simulated to be a remote cradle head, thus the mobile phone is controlled to realize the control of the remote cradle head.

Regional traffic signal control method based on arterial road coordination priority

The invention relates to a regional traffic signal control method based on arterial road coordination priority. The regional traffic signal control method based on the arterial road coordination priority solves the problem that in the prior art, a regional traffic control method is not suitable for a road traffic facility present situation of Chinese cities. The regional traffic signal control method based on the arterial road coordination priority comprises the following steps that an arterial road of a region is guaranteed, different phase position allocation schemes are respectively selected for road crossings in the region according to characteristics of the road crossings, arterial road and non-arterial-road crossings are sequentially conducted phase difference optimizing, starting time of phase position green lights of the road crossings are sequentially guaranteed, and traffic signal timing of the region is completed. The regional traffic signal control method based on the arterial road coordination priority has the advantages that optimizing of a complex regional traffic face control system is transformed to optimizing of a linear control system, complexity of regional traffic signal optimizing is reduced, the efficiency of regional traffic signal controlling is greatly improved, the arterial road of a big traffic flow in the region is considered in a key mode, and a primary and secondary distinction optimization order enables the whole regional traffic to obtain the optimal controlling effect.
